E: 4-H DIVISION:  JR  INT  SR INSTRUCTIONS • Use this record book for all the things you do in 4-H this year. Put it in a notebook with your other records. Separate each section with a tab. Each project should also have a tab. Keep the project commitment, project journal, project highlights, and financial summary for each project together. • You may also want a scrapbook in which to keep ribbons, certificates, and programs. • Use your records to look back at your progres.

How to fill out the WSU Extension 4-H Record Book Level 2 online

The WSU Extension 4-H Record Book Level 2 is an essential document for participants to track their activities and achievements in the 4-H program. This guide provides clear instructions on how to fill out this record book online, ensuring users can effectively document their experiences.

Follow the steps to complete your record book online.

  1. Click ‘Get Form’ button to access the WSU Extension 4-H Record Book Level 2 document and open it in your selected editor.
  2. Begin by filling in your personal details in the designated fields such as name, date of birth, address, club, county, calendar year, years in 4-H, grade in school, and age.
  3. Select your 4-H division by marking the appropriate checkbox for Junior, Intermediate, or Senior.
  4. Record your 4-H planning calendar. Document events and activities you intend to participate in throughout the year by placing a check after each event you attend.
  5. Create separate records for each of your 4-H projects. Use the project commitment section to outline what you want to learn, and ensure you obtain the required signatures from your project leader and parent or guardian.
  6. Fill out the project journal for each project, logging activities, items made, income, time spent, and comments to note your learning experiences.
  7. In the project highlights section, reflect on your learning, challenges, successes, and any changes you would make if repeating the project.
  8. Complete the financial summary by detailing beginning and ending values, total costs, income, and profit or loss from your project.
  9. Utilize project add sheets as needed to capture any additional records that are specific to your project.
  10. Draft your 4-H story, summarizing your experiences, including project details and personal growth, while adhering to the narrative format outlined.

The 4-H pledge words are: 'I pledge my head to clearer thinking, my heart to greater loyalty, my hands to larger service, and my health to better living.' These words embody the spirit of 4-H and inspire members to commit to personal growth and community service. Incorporating this pledge into the WSU Extension 4-H Record Book Level 2 helps members reflect on their dedication.

The 4 elements of 4-H include Head, Heart, Hands, and Health. These elements guide youth in developing decision-making skills, promoting emotional intelligence, encouraging community service, and fostering a healthy lifestyle.
